The End My Friend

I miss
Your kiss.

I've died
Alive.

My tears.
The years.

My sorrow
For tomorrow.

The pain.
The shame.

My heart.
We'll part.

Our vows.
Your scowls.

Your eyes,
They lie.

The end
My friend.
